The Freelancer's Guide to Getting Paid on Time
Invoicing is one of the most critical business skills a freelancer can develop, yet it is rarely taught anywhere. Poor invoicing habits are among the leading causes of cash flow problems for freelancers — not lack of clients or undercharging, but simply not getting paid efficiently for work already delivered.
Setting Up Your Freelance Invoice Structure
Use your full legal name or registered business name, not just your first name. Include a professional email address and phone number for billing questions. Your invoice number system should be simple and consistent — a format like INV-2026-042 makes it easy to reference specific invoices in email conversations.
Writing Effective Line-Item Descriptions
Many freelancers are too vague in the description field. Compare these two approaches:
Poor: "Design work — $2,500"
Better: "Brand identity design package — includes primary logo, alternate mark, color palette, and brand guidelines document — $2,500"
The second version answers any questions the client might have before they ask them, which reduces disputes and speeds up payment approval.
Setting Payment Terms That Protect Your Cash Flow
Net 15 is entirely reasonable for project-based work. For new clients or larger projects, consider requiring a 25-50% deposit before work begins, with the balance due upon delivery. Always state your late fee policy on every invoice: "Invoices unpaid after the due date will incur a 1.5% monthly service charge."
Following Up on Unpaid Invoices
Three days before the due date: send a brief, friendly reminder referencing the invoice number. On the due date: send a more direct reminder. Seven days past due: follow up by phone if possible. Maintain a professional tone throughout — late payment is usually an administrative oversight, not bad faith.
